Introduction: The contentment checklist

  1. Contentment is learned, not achieved. -Philippians 4:10-13
  2. Greed must die before contentment can live. -Philippians 4:14-18; Luke 16:10-13
  3. Our treasure both reveals and directs the affections of our hearts. -Matthew 6:21

The Problem: What about me?

The Solution: Philippians 4:19

  • The Promise: GOD’S PROVISION
  • The Premise: For believers

The Principle: The Law of the HARVEST

  • Explained -Luke 6:38
  • Illustrated in Nature -John 12:24
  • Applied to Jesus -Philippians 2:8-11
  • Applied to Us -Luke 9:24

The Process: 2 Corinthians 9:6-11

  • The Principle Restated: When you have a need, PLANT A SEED. -2 Corinthians 9:6
  • The Procedure Outlined: Give with the right MOTIVE. -2 Corinthians 9:7
  • The Promise Expanded: God will give you EVERYTHING you need in EVERY area of your life. -2 Corinthians 9:8-11

The Practice: God’s Challenge to You

  • Test Me!
  • Try It!
  • I Dare You!
